Hey again! Glad I could help. Yeah, with my Corsa, I definitely noticed some patterns with the stalling, it was actually worse when the engine was warm, especially during idle. Like, it would run okay-ish in the morning, but after about 15-20 minutes of driving, that's when it would start acting up. Super annoying at traffic lights, just like you mentioned! The embarrassing stalling situation? Been there, done that! I remember this one time at a busy roundabout, the car just died on me, and everyone behind was honking. Not fun at all! Your mileage is pretty close to what mine was when I had the issue (mine was around 140,000 KM). One thing I forgot to mention earlier, before I got it fixed, I noticed the problem got progressively worse over about two weeks. Started with just occasional problems, then turned into full-on stalling. Quick tip: When you take it to the mechanic, get them to check the sensor's wiring harness too. In my case, there was a bit of corrosion in the connector that they cleaned up while doing the replacement. Might save you from future headaches! Let me know how it goes with the repair.
